Well I'm not really sure what the going rate for an m57 lump is, to be honest... a quick eBay search only gives one result, for £2k. Whether you could get it into the car for less than 1k on top of that, is going to depend on how much of the work you can do yourself, what gearbox you can get to fit it, etc etc. Electrics are going to be 'interesting' I'm sure. & I've not seen the conversion done before - you'll quite likely be treading new ground...
